At a Glance: Experience diverse themed gardens and cultural activities at the Seoul International Garden Show in Boramae Park from May to November 2025.
The Seoul International Garden Show (서울국제정원박람회) is a delightful event for families and garden enthusiasts alike. Held at Boramae Park, it showcases a variety of themed gardens crafted by students, citizens, businesses, and international cooperations. The event provides a perfect outing for those who appreciate horticulture or are just looking for a relaxing day outdoors.
What happens at the Seoul International Garden Show (서울국제정원박람회)?
This event features numerous themed gardens that display creativity and innovation. You can expect to see educational exhibits, gardening competitions, and stunning landscape designs. Cultural programs will also be available, adding an extra layer of engagement for visitors.

When does the Seoul International Garden Show (서울국제정원박람회) take place?
The show runs from May 22, 2025, to November 2, 2025. Admission is free, which makes it a budget-friendly outing for families. The event is open daily from noon until 7 PM, providing ample time to enjoy the gardens and participate in activities.

How do you get to the event venue?
Boramae Park is easily accessible via public transport. The closest subway station is Boramae Station (보라매역), which is about a 15-minute walk from the entrance of the park. Several bus routes also service this area, making it convenient regardless of where you’re coming from in Seoul.
If you’re driving, there are parking facilities available near the park but do keep in mind that they may fill up quickly during peak visiting hours. Overall, using public transport is usually the most hassle-free option.
